Safari summary

Crater Camp is a remarkable destination. Situated at 18,865 feet above sea level, it stands as the highest campsite on Mount Kilimanjaro, a mere 475 feet below the summit. This exclusive experience is available on both the Lemosho and Northern Circuit routes, extending the standard itineraries to the 9-day Lemosho Crater Route and the 10-day Northern Crater Route.
Departing for the summit during daylight hours, we opt to stay at Crater Camp post-summit for enhanced acclimatization. Unlike other Kilimanjaro routes where only guides and clients summit while the support crew remains at high camp (e.g., Barafu), utilizing Crater Camp entails a considerable effort. The entire mountain crew, along with all expedition equipment, must ascend 4,000 feet higher than usual, resulting in added costs for this route.
At Crater Camp, guests have the option to embark on a one-hour hike to Reusch Crater or explore the surrounding areas, including the Furtwangler Glacier. Reusch Crater presents a magnificent sight, boasting an almost perfectly circular shape with an ash pit measuring 400 feet (120 m) deep and 1,300 feet (400 m) wide. This hidden gem is rarely witnessed by tourists, offering a unique perspective showcased in the accompanying video.

Lemosho Gate to Mti Mkubwa Camp

Kilimanjaro

We depart from Moshi towards Lemosho Gate, a journey taking approximately 4 hours. At the gate, you will complete entry formalities before commencing the hike through undisturbed forest, which meanders to the first campsite. Elevation: 7,742 ft to 9,498 ft Distance: 6 km/4 miles Hiking Time: 3-4 hours Habitat: Rain Forest

Mti Mkubwa Camp to Shira 1 Camp

Kilimanjaro

Continuing on the trail out of the rainforest, we enter a savannah adorned with tall grasses, heather, and volcanic rock draped with lichen. Ascending through lush rolling hills and crossing several streams, we reach the Shira Ridge before descending gently to Shira 1 Camp, where the first views of Kibo across the plateau greet us. Elevation: 9,498 ft to 11,500 ft Distance: 8 km/5 miles Hiking Time: 5-6 hours Habitat: Heath

Shira 1 Camp to Moir Hut

Kilimanjaro

Today, we explore the Shira Plateau extensively, walking east on moorland meadows towards Shira 2 Camp. We then veer off the main trail towards Moir Hut, a lesser-used site at the base of Lent Hills. Numerous walks on Lent Hills offer excellent acclimatization opportunities. Shira Plateau stands as one of the highest plateaus on earth. Elevation: 11,500 ft to 13,800 ft Distance: 11 km/7 miles Hiking Time: 5-7 hours Habitat: Heath

Moir Hut to Lava Tower to Barranco

Kilimanjaro

Our day begins with a climb up a ridge before heading southeast towards the Lava Tower, a 300 ft tall volcanic rock formation. Descending to Barranco Camp through the beautiful Senecio Forest at an altitude of 13,000 ft, despite starting and ending at the same elevation, spending time at higher altitudes aids acclimatization.

Barranco Camp to Karanga Camp

Kilimanjaro

Descending into a ravine, we approach the base of the Great Barranco Wall. Climbing the non-technical yet steep 900 ft cliff, we cross hills and valleys before descending sharply into Karanga Valley. Another steep climb leads us to Karanga Camp, a shorter day designed for acclimatization. Elevation: 13,044 ft to 13,106 ft Distance: 5 km/3 miles Hiking Time: 4-5 hours Habitat: Alpine Desert

Karanga Camp to Barafu Camp

Kilimanjaro

Leaving Karanga, we join the junction connecting with the Mweka Trail, then ascend to Barafu Hut through a rocky section. Completing the Southern Circuit, this vantage point offers varied views of the summit. Here, we rest, dine early, and prepare for summit day, with Mawenzi and Kibo peaks visible. Elevation: 13,106 ft to 15,331 ft Distance: 4 km/2 miles Hiking Time: 4-5 hours Habitat: Alpine Desert

Barafu Camp to Uhuru Peak to Crater

Kilimanjaro

Embarking on our summit push during daylight hours, this segment proves the most physically and mentally demanding. We ascend steadily, taking frequent short breaks as the trail transforms into heavy scree. Reaching Stella Point at 18,900 ft, the summit sign at Uhuru Peak finally comes into view. Descending briefly to Crater Camp, the staff joins us to set up camp. Options include a hike to Reusch Crater or exploration around Furtwangler Glacier.

Crater Camp to Mweka Camp

Kilimanjaro

Descending from Crater Camp, we continue to Mweka Hut campsite, stopping at Barafu for lunch. The trail, rocky and demanding on the knees, passes through upper forest where mist or rain may occur in the late afternoon. The day concludes with dinner and a well-deserved rest. Elevation: 18,865 ft to 10,065 ft Distance: 12 km/7 miles Hiking Time: 4-6 hours Habitat: Arctic

Mweka Camp to Mweka Gate

Kilimanjaro

On our final day, we descend to Mweka Gate to collect summit certificates. Expect wet and muddy conditions at lower elevations. From the gate, we proceed to Mweka Village, where a vehicle awaits to transfer us back to the hotel in Moshi. Elevation: 10,065 ft to 5,380 ft Distance: 10 km/6 miles Hiking Time: 3-4 hours Habitat: Rain Forest
